Who is charge of the Illinois Attorney General's office?

Attorney General Kwame RaoulAttorney General Kwame Raoul (Democrat) was sworn in as the 42nd Attorney General of Illinois in January 2019. Born in Chicago to Haitian immigrants, Raoul brings a lifetime of legal and policy experience, advocacy and public service to the Office of the Attorney General.

How is the attorney general of Illinois chosen?

There shall be elected, by the qualified electors of this state, one attorney general, who shall hold his office for the term of four years, and until his successor shall be commissioned and qualified. He shall perform such duties and receive such compensation as may be prescribed by law.

How much does an Illinois state senator make?

According to data from the National Conference of State Legislatures, Illinois lawmakers receive the fifth-highest annual base salary in the country, at $67,836. Only lawmakers in New York, Michigan, Pennsylvania and California receive a higher annual salary.

How much does an assistant Attorney General make Illinois?

Salary: Salaries start at $73,548. Candidates must be licensed to practice law by the State of Illinois and have 2 or more years of post-graduation litigation experience. New graduates will not be considered. The Illinois Attorney General's Office is an equal opportunity employer.

Who is the state attorney of Illinois?

Kwame Raoul (Democratic Party)Illinois / Attorney generalKwame Raoul is an American lawyer and politician who has been the 42nd Attorney General of Illinois since 2019. He is a member of the Democratic Party. Raoul represented the 13th district in the Illinois Senate from 2004 to 2019. Wikipedia

How are Illinois judges selected?

The seven justices of the Illinois Supreme Court are chosen by popular vote in partisan elections and serve 10-year terms, after which they must compete in uncontested, nonpartisan retention elections to remain on the court. Supreme court justices in Illinois are elected to represent specific districts.
